## Loyalty Ledger Basics

The Fernhollow points ledger is append-only: every earn, burn, and adjustment is a separate immutable entry, and balances are derived, never stored directly. This makes reconciliation straightforward but means corrections require compensating entries, not edits. Please review the ledger invariants and the adjustment workflow, both documented on the internal page below.

runbook for tagug-hafog: https://jira.lumiclabs.internal/projects/pages/pages/9773c0d8

Handover: stale-cache postmortem on Quillbeam's pricing service. Root cause: TTL never refreshed after the failover in the Drossel cluster. Fix shipped; invalidation now keyed on upstream version. Marek owns the follow-up alert. Dashboards look clean for 48h. For the sync, note we bumped eviction thresholds and pinned replica counts. Current service configuration values are as follows.

config for fajop-bahop:
[sorion]
port = 3306
region = west-1
host = sorion.merlaqforge.example
team = wenael
timeout_ms = 500
retries = 3

## FAQ: Splitting the User Module from Corvette

**Q: How is authentication handled during the split?**

While Bramleigh Software extracts the user module from the Corvette monolith, sessions are dual-written to both stores. The legacy store remains authoritative until cutover. Secrets for the new `userd` service sit in a sealed vault, opened only by the migration lead during cutover rehearsals. Access to that vault requires the recovery passphrase given below.

recovery phrase for fahof-fawip: casael-fenael-wenix

# Break-Glass Access — InvoForge Renderer

Plugin authors normally interact with the InvoForge PDF renderer through the sandboxed plugin API only. Break-glass access exists solely for incidents where a malformed plugin corrupts the render queue and the sandbox cannot be reached. Request approval from the on-call steward first; all break-glass sessions are logged and reviewed within 24 hours. Once approval is granted, unlock the emergency console using the recovery passphrase that appears immediately below.

recovery phrase for yawif-hahif: druys-kelius-ralax-raliel